2016 - 2024

感恩一路有你

html5的svg功能介绍 HTML5的SVG功能和特性

浏览量:2511 时间:2023-12-08 12:56:57 作者:采采

HTML5的SVG功能介绍及应用场景分析

SVG(Scalable Vector Graphics),即可缩放矢量图形,是一种基于XML的矢量图形格式。与传统的位图图像相比,SVG图像可以无损地进行放大或缩小,不会失去清晰度。在HTML5中,SVG作为一种强大的图形标记语言,为网页开发带来了更多的可能性。

一、SVG的基本特性

1. 矢量图形: SVG使用数学方程来描述图形,因此它可以轻松地进行放大、缩小、旋转和变形,而不会失真。

2. 独立于分辨率: SVG图像不依赖于特定的分辨率,可以在不同的设备上保持相同的质量和清晰度。

3. 可编程: SVG可以使用JavaScript进行控制和动画效果的添加,实现交互式和动态的图形展示。

二、SVG的应用场景

1. 网页设计: SVG图像可以作为网页背景、图标、按钮等元素,通过CSS样式和动画效果,增强用户体验。

2. 数据可视化: SVG图像在数据可视化方面具有很强的表达能力,可以用于绘制各种图表、地图和可视化展示。

3. 游戏开发: SVG可以用来绘制游戏角色、场景和特效,通过JavaScript实现交互和动画效果,提升游戏体验。

4. 移动应用: SVG图像可以适配不同大小的屏幕,并且保持图像的清晰度,适用于移动应用的图标和界面设计。

三、SVG的广泛应用领域

1. 广告与营销: SVG图像可以用于制作动态广告、滚动条、图表等,提升传播效果和用户体验。

2. eLearning教育: SVG图像可以用于绘制教学素材、交互题目、多媒体课件等,提供更丰富的学习体验。

3. 数据可视化工具: SVG图像可以用于绘制各种图表、报告和仪表盘,帮助用户更好地理解和分析数据。

4. 科学研究: SVG图像可以用于绘制科学模型、实验结果和数据可视化,方便研究人员进行数据展示和分析。

总结

HTML5的SVG功能在网页开发和应用中发挥着重要作用。通过使用SVG,我们可以创造出更丰富、互动和有趣的图形效果,提升用户体验和页面效果。同时,SVG的可扩展性和灵活性也使其在数据可视化和移动应用等领域得到广泛的应用。无论是网页设计师、开发者还是科研人员,都可以通过学习和应用SVG来开发出更具创意和想象力的项目。

HTML5 SVG 功能介绍 应用场景

版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。